In today’s digital landscape, organizations increasingly rely on APIs to power their business models and drive innovation. Managing a complex web of these application programming interfaces (APIs) can be challenging, especially when diverse user groups require varying levels of access and comprehensive documentation. Google’s Apigee platform provides a robust solution with its API Hub and Developer Portals – tools working together to simplify API management, foster developer adoption, and accelerate digital transformation initiatives.
Understanding the Core Components: Apigee API Hub and Developer Portals
It’s important to differentiate between the Apigee API Hub and its associated Developer Portal. The API Hub acts as a centralized catalog, serving as an internal inventory for all your organization’s APIs. Conversely, the Developer Portal functions as a self-service gateway providing external developers—partners, customers, or internal teams—with resources to discover, learn about, test, and consume these APIs. This public-facing portal is designed to streamline API adoption and usage.
The Role of the API Hub: Centralized Control
The Apigee API Hub serves as the single source of truth for all API metadata, including documentation, policies, and access controls. Consequently, any changes made within the hub are automatically propagated to associated Developer Portals. This ensures consistency and reduces the potential for errors arising from disparate information sources. Furthermore, this centralized approach simplifies governance and allows organizations to enforce consistent security protocols across their entire API landscape.
Developer Portal: Empowering External Engagement
The Apigee Developer Portal isn’t just a repository of information; it’s designed for interaction. Developers can easily discover available APIs, review documentation, test endpoints (often through interactive consoles), and access SDKs. This streamlined experience significantly reduces the barrier to entry and encourages broader API adoption. Moreover, organizations have the flexibility to tailor the Developer Portal to match their branding and provide personalized experiences based on user roles – for instance, offering different tiers of access or customized onboarding materials.
Synergistic Integration: Maximizing Value with Apigee
While the API Hub and Developer Portal function effectively independently, their true strength lies in their integration. The centralized metadata management offered by the API Hub ensures that the information presented within the Developer Portal is always accurate and up-to-date. For example, if a new API version is released or existing documentation requires updates, these changes are automatically reflected for developers using the portal. This reduces manual effort and minimizes the risk of outdated information impacting developer experience.

Key Advantages for Organizations Leveraging Apigee
- Enhanced Visibility: Provides a central location to discover all available APIs.
- Improved Productivity: Self-service capabilities reduce the workload on internal teams.
- Accelerated Innovation: Streamlined API delivery fosters faster time-to-market.
- Strengthened Governance: Centralized management ensures consistent security and policy enforcement for each Apigee managed API.
- Increased Scalability: The platform is designed to handle a growing number of APIs and developer interactions.
Consider the scenario of a retail company wanting to expose its product catalog data via an API. With Apigee, they can register this API in the API Hub with comprehensive documentation and security policies, then publish it through the Developer Portal, allowing external partners (like e-commerce platforms) to seamlessly integrate with their inventory.
The Future of Apigee: Continued Innovation
Google continues to invest heavily in the Apigee platform, constantly evolving its capabilities. Future enhancements are likely to include more automation for API onboarding and management, improved developer experience features like interactive tutorials and automated SDK generation, and even tighter integration with other Google Cloud services. Ultimately, these ongoing improvements will empower organizations to harness the full potential of APIs as a strategic asset for driving business growth and remaining competitive.
Source: Read the original article here.
Discover more tech insights on ByteTrending.
Discover more from ByteTrending
Subscribe to get the latest posts sent to your email.










